Ecco the Dolphin 🇧🇷
No description available.
Master System
🇧🇷 Brazil
Video Game
Publisher:
Tec Toy
Developer:
Novotrade
Release date:
1993
Barcode/ISBN:
7891196028274
Box code:
028270
PriceCharting Id:
18832IGDB Game Id:
237309
Other versions
No records

